  4. Somebody cut my 48 LED IR bullet camera's connectors. Now all I can see is 2 red 2 black and 1 yellow wire coming out of the camera. Tried to connect a bnc connector and a power connector to it. The only combination that worked was :- both red to +ve, both Black to -ve, yellow to core of bnc and both black (already connected to -ve) to outer of bnc. I was able to view the camera but I am little concerned as the connection does not sound right. Please help me out.

  6. I have a 8 channel dvr. Have connected only 6 cameras (each 48 IR requiring 12v 1000mA). 5 of them are max 30 feet(~10 Mtrs) away from DVR but the 6th is about 50 Mtrs away. I tried a 5 Amp power supply. Everything worked fine except Night Vision on the 6th camera. What type of power supply should I use? How many Amps? I also plan on attaching 2 more similar cameras to the power supply in the future. Would I have to change the power supply after adding these cameras. (I prefer single power supply for my cameras). Also would a high Amp power supply (much more than needed) damage my cameras? Thanks in advance MK
